We joined Georgia Hillman, Operational Manager for colorectal and emergency general surgery at Good Hope, to discuss the valuable role of an Operational Manager and the leadership skills she believes are essential for managing a team. Georgia shares some great advice on learning and observation, channelling positive energy and helping your team to see the bigger picture.


3 Quotes to lead by...

1. INFORMATION IS KEY
‘It’s really important to give as much information as possible when you are giving an appropriate challenge. You know, the whats, the whys, the hows – give somebody as much information as possible. Break it down step-by-step. This is what we’re doing, this is why we have to do it, and this is what it’s going to help us achieve. It’s giving somebody the bigger picture.’

 

Q. When you ask your team to do something, are you ensuring they understand the bigger picture? Are you giving them enough information?


2. CHANNEL POSITIVE ENERGY
‘For me, the biggest focus is channelling positive energy all the time. Channel that motivation. If you’re showing people that you’re hardworking and dedicated to your job and that you’re excited to be here, that’s going to have a domino and hopefully a happy effect on other people.’

 

Q. How can you create a positive and inspiring work environment for your team?


3. A DIFFERENT PERSPECTIVE
‘I think it’s really important to sometimes put things into a different perspective. Sometimes, it’s good to look at something not as an issue but as a challenge, something to work on.’

 

Q. When your team encounter a problem, how can you reframe that problem as a challenge and create learning opportunities?
